Silymarin, a mixture of flavonolignans, comprised mainly of three isomers, silybin, silydianin and silychristin isolated from the fruits of Silybum marianum, is currently in therapeutic use as a hepatoprotective agent. Silymarin, a characterized extract of the seeds of milk thistle (Silybum marianum), suppresses cellular inflammation. Most chronic neurodegenerative diseases such as Parkinson's disease (PD) are accompanied by neuroinflammation which is associated with glial cells activation and production of different inflammatory cytokines. Inflammatory bowel disease (IBD) is a chronic disease that affects quality of life. Various mediators are involved in IBD pathogenesis including inducible nitric oxide synthase (iNOS), nuclear factor kappa B (NF-κB), cytochrome c, heat shock protein 70 (HSP70) and tumor necrosis factor (TNF)-α.
